Brookfield’s CDK Posts 18% Earnings Drop as Software Fears Grow

Brookfield Business Partners-backed CDK Global reported a double-digit earnings decline in the fourth quarter, a sign of struggles at the company right as Wall Street scrutinizes how the software sector will hold up against advancements in artificial intelligence.
